What I always wonder is, what is market dominance worth?

Intel has $50B/year in revenue, net income of $10B/year. So they paid about one month's profit as a penalty for strategies that helped them dominate the market for years.

Which makes me wonder if anti-competitive practices start to look, even in spite of possible litigation, financially prudent.
